Choosing the Right HR Software for Your Business

Selecting the right human resources platform for the business can feel complex, but it is a necessary investment in staff management. Consider your current needs – are you primarily seeking help with recruiting , employee appraisal , or salary handling ? Furthermore , consider regarding your budget and the amount of staff members you manage .

  • Small companies might gain from introductory solutions.
  • Larger organizations usually require greater functionality .
  • Be sure to check testimonials and analyze multiple companies before making a choice .

Ultimately , the perfect HR platform must improve your personnel workflows and enhance staff success .

5 Common HR Software Mistakes and How to Avoid Them

Implementing new HR platform can be a significant advantage for any company , but rushing into it can lead to expensive mistakes. Many companies stumble when selecting and deploying these solutions . Here are five typical pitfalls to sidestep and how to guarantee a successful rollout. First, failing to completely define your needs . Before even considering any software , clearly outline what problems you're hoping to address. Second, neglecting staff involvement. Don't impose a new process – involve key stakeholders from the outset to gather feedback and improve adoption. Third, overlooking compatibility with existing platforms . Confirm the new HR solution plays well with your current finance and various software. Fourth, insufficient training for your employees. Adequate training is vital for user understanding and lessens frustration. Finally, skipping a trial phase.
